Cimarron Hotel And Suites in Stillwater, Oklahoma

Table of Contents: Contact Information | Map & Directions | Pet Friendly Accommodation Nearby

Cimarron Hotel And Suites Contact Information

View Address, Phone Number, and Services for Cimarron Hotel And Suites, a Pet Friendly Accommodation at North Husband Street, Stillwater, OK.

Name
Cimarron Hotel And Suites
Address
315 North Husband Street
Stillwater, Oklahoma, 74074
Phone
405-372-2878
Services
Pet Friendly Accommodation

⇈ Table of Contents

Map of Cimarron Hotel And Suites in Stillwater, Oklahoma

View map of Cimarron Hotel And Suites, and get driving directions from your location .


⇈ Table of Contents

Pet Friendly Accommodation Nearby

Best Western Stillwater 600 East Mcelroy Stillwater, OK

Days Inn Stillwater 5010 West 6th Street Stillwater, OK

Holiday Inn Stillwater 2515 West 6th Avenue Stillwater, OK

La Quinta Inn & Suites Stillwater 5285 West 6th Avenue Stillwater, OK Hotel, Pet Friendly Accommodation

Motel 6 Stillwater 5122 West 6th Avenue Stillwater, OK

Residence Inn By Marriott 800 South Murphy Street Stillwater, OK Hotel, Pet Friendly Accommodation

Comfort Inn & Suites Perry 3112 West Fir Street Perry, OK

Holiday Inn Express Hotel & Suites Perry 3002 West Fir Street Perry, OK

Microtel Inn & Suites By Wyndham Perry 410 North 32nd Street Perry, OK Hotel, Pet Friendly Accommodation

Super 8 Perry 2608 West Fir Street Perry, OK

Econo Lodge Purcell 600 North Price Chandler, OK

Best Western Stroud Motor Lodge 1200 North 8th Avenue PO Box 594 Stroud, OK